Microsoft is opening another route for extending the reach of its Copilot offerings in the enterprise through an expanded partnership with global professional services company Cognizant.   As part of the deal, Cognizant has acquired 25,000 Microsoft 365 Copilot seats, and 500 each of Sales Copilot and Services Copilot, for use by its associates across the globe. The multinational IT services giant aims to leverage the tools internally to streamline workflows, improve efficiency, and enhance customer experiences. A controversial provision of the Foreign Intelligence Surveillance Act was renewed this weekend, despite concerns from lawmakers and other critics that it allows for the largely unregulated gathering of Americans’ personal information. The reauthorization of FISA Section 702, dubbed the Reforming Intelligence and Securing America Act (RISAA), passed the House of Representatives earlier this month, and the Senate on Saturday, after which President Biden signed off on the move, over opposition on both sides of the aisle in both chambers. In April 1860, the Pony Express launched its operation to much fanfare. Using a series of riders on horses to relay messages from Missouri to California, it became an instant icon of the Wild West. The service lasted all of eighteen months. The Pony Express couldn’t compete with the transcontinental telegraph, completed in 1861, which delivered messages in a fraction of the time. With AI poised to transform work today, we all have some degree of fear that our jobs will go the way of the Pony Express.
